  141. .SH "NAME"
  142. PKCS8_decrypt, PKCS8_decrypt_ex, PKCS8_encrypt, PKCS8_encrypt_ex,
  143. PKCS8_set0_pbe, PKCS8_set0_pbe_ex \- PKCS8 encrypt/decrypt functions
  144. .SH "SYNOPSIS"
  145. .IX Header "SYNOPSIS"
  146. .Vb 1
  147. \& #include <openssl/x509.h>
  148. \&
  149. \& PKCS8_PRIV_KEY_INFO *PKCS8_decrypt(const X509_SIG *p8, const char *pass,
  150. \& int passlen);
  151. \& PKCS8_PRIV_KEY_INFO *PKCS8_decrypt_ex(const X509_SIG *p8, const char *pass,
  152. \& int passlen, OSSL_LIB_CTX *ctx,
  153. \& const char *propq);
  154. \& X509_SIG *PKCS8_encrypt(int pbe_nid, const EVP_CIPHER *cipher,
  155. \& const char *pass, int passlen, unsigned char *salt,
  156. \& int saltlen, int iter, PKCS8_PRIV_KEY_INFO *p8);
  157. \& X509_SIG *PKCS8_encrypt_ex(int pbe_nid, const EVP_CIPHER *cipher,
  158. \& const char *pass, int passlen, unsigned char *salt,
  159. \& int saltlen, int iter, PKCS8_PRIV_KEY_INFO *p8,
  160. \& OSSL_LIB_CTX *ctx, const char *propq);
  161. \& X509_SIG *PKCS8_set0_pbe(const char *pass, int passlen,
  162. \& PKCS8_PRIV_KEY_INFO *p8inf, X509_ALGOR *pbe);
  163. \& X509_SIG *PKCS8_set0_pbe_ex(const char *pass, int passlen,
  164. \& PKCS8_PRIV_KEY_INFO *p8inf, X509_ALGOR *pbe,
  165. \& OSSL_LIB_CTX *ctx);
  166. .Ve
  167. .SH "DESCRIPTION"
  168. .IX Header "DESCRIPTION"
  169. \&\fBPKCS8_encrypt()\fR and \fBPKCS8_encrypt_ex()\fR perform encryption of an object \fIp8\fR using
  170. the password \fIpass\fR of length \fIpasslen\fR, salt \fIsalt\fR of length \fIsaltlen\fR
  171. and iteration count \fIiter\fR.
  172. The resulting \fBX509_SIG\fR contains the encoded algorithm parameters and encrypted
  173. key.
  174. .PP
  175. \&\fBPKCS8_decrypt()\fR and \fBPKCS8_decrypt_ex()\fR perform decryption of an \fBX509_SIG\fR in
  176. \&\fIp8\fR using the password \fIpass\fR of length \fIpasslen\fR along with algorithm
  177. parameters obtained from the \fIp8\fR.
  178. .PP
  179. \&\fBPKCS8_set0_pbe()\fR and \fBPKCS8_set0_pbe_ex()\fR perform encryption of the \fIp8inf\fR
  180. using the password \fIpass\fR of length \fIpasslen\fR and parameters \fIpbe\fR.
  181. .PP
  182. Functions ending in \fB_ex()\fR allow for a library context \fIctx\fR and property query
  183. \&\fIpropq\fR to be used to select algorithm implementations.
  184. .SH "RETURN VALUES"
  185. .IX Header "RETURN VALUES"
  186. \&\fBPKCS8_encrypt()\fR, \fBPKCS8_encrypt_ex()\fR, \fBPKCS8_set0_pbe()\fR and \fBPKCS8_set0_pbe_ex()\fR
  187. return an encrypted key in a \fBX509_SIG\fR structure or \s-1NULL\s0 if an error occurs.
  188. .PP
  189. \&\fBPKCS8_decrypt()\fR and \fBPKCS8_decrypt_ex()\fR return a \fB\s-1PKCS8_PRIV_KEY_INFO\s0\fR or \s-1NULL\s0
  190. if an error occurs.

  197. .SH "HISTORY"
  198. .IX Header "HISTORY"
  199. \&\fBPKCS8_decrypt_ex()\fR, \fBPKCS8_encrypt_ex()\fR and \fBPKCS8_set0_pbe_ex()\fR were added in
  200. OpenSSL 3.0.
